Reaction injection molding has been tailored to the automotive industry for years. As a result, available resin formulations, processing equipment, and tooling have been optimized for the mass production of large, often structurally reinforced parts and not for relatively small, intricate parts typical of consumer electronic device applications. Industry-wide product development cycle time reduction initiatives require rapidly fabricated prototypes for conceptual and functional design verification. High quality, multifunctional, thin-walled (0.015 to 0.080) plastic parts can be produced within one week after the creation of corresponding 3D CAD models by integrating reaction injection molding (RIM) principles, rubber tooling and rapid prototyping technologies.
